Each year, The Sunday Times’ Best Places to Work awards highlight organisations across the country that are leading the way in employee engagement, wellbeing, and culture. The rankings are based on detailed, anonymous feedback from employees, covering everything from leadership and development to inclusion, empowerment and purpose.
This year’s results from our team said it all:
- 84% job satisfaction
- 85% average happiness
- 83% confidence in leadership
- 83% feel empowered, valued, and proud to be part of Arthur

What makes Arthur, Arthur?
At Arthur, we’ve created a culture where people feel valued, supported, and empowered to grow, not just as professionals, but as individuals. We offer a 32-hour workweek with flexible hours because we believe people do their best work when they’re thriving in and outside of the office.
Growth is important to us. That’s why we’ve built clear progression paths, regular career check-ins, and access to the tools and training people need to reach their potential. We support personal milestones too, with enhanced parental leave, sabbaticals, inclusive benefits, and a strong sense of belonging across the business.
